# ache vs ashy

> English confusable word pair

## The two words

### ache
*verb · IPA /ˈeɪk/ · frequency rank #16,397*
To suffer pain; to be the source of, or be in, pain, especially continued dull pain; to be distressed.

### ashy
*adjective · IPA /ˈæʃi/ · frequency rank #48,599*
Resembling ashes (especially in colour); (of a person’s complexion) unusually pale as a result of strong emotion, illness, etc.
